在Ubuntu系统中配置dumpcap的环境,可以按照以下步骤进行:
首先,你需要安装dumpcap。你可以使用apt包管理器来安装它。
sudo apt update
sudo apt install tcpdump
tcpdump是dumpcap的依赖包,安装tcpdump时,dumpcap也会被自动安装。
dumpcap通常不需要复杂的配置,因为它是一个命令行工具,直接在终端中使用即可。但是,如果你需要设置一些特定的捕获选项或权限,可以进行以下配置:
默认情况下,dumpcap会使用系统上可用的第一个网络接口进行捕获。如果你想指定特定的接口,可以使用-i选项。
sudo dumpcap -i eth0
你可以使用-w选项将捕获的数据包写入文件,或者使用-n选项来禁止DNS解析,以提高捕获速度。
sudo dumpcap -i eth0 -w capture.pcap -n
你可以使用-c选项来设置捕获的数据包数量上限。
sudo dumpcap -i eth0 -w capture.pcap -c 1000
你可以使用-C选项来设置每个捕获文件的最大大小,以及-W选项来设置当达到最大文件大小时自动创建的新文件的数量。
sudo dumpcap -i eth0 -w capture_%d.pcap -C 10 -W 5
配置完成后,你可以直接在终端中运行dumpcap命令来开始捕获数据包。
sudo dumpcap -i eth0 -w capture.pcap
你可以使用tcpdump或wireshark等工具来查看和分析捕获的数据包。
sudo tcpdump -r capture.pcap
首先,确保你已经安装了wireshark:
sudo apt install wireshark
然后,打开wireshark并加载捕获的文件:
wireshark capture.pcap
通过以上步骤,你应该能够在Ubuntu系统中成功配置和使用dumpcap。